What is the process to request a license due to force majeure in Bolivia?
The process to request a leave due to a force majeure situation in Bolivia involves notifying the employer of the situation and submitting supporting documentation, which may include an official report certifying the force majeure, such as natural disasters or emergency situations declared by the competent authorities. , and any other additional document requested by the employer. Upon receipt of the notification and documentation, the employer will evaluate the request and may grant leave in accordance with the company's internal policies and applicable legal provisions.

How does regulatory compliance influence the management of renewable energy projects in Chile?
Regulatory compliance is essential in the management of renewable energy projects in Chile. Companies must comply with environmental regulations, obtain permits, and comply with safety regulations when building renewable energy facilities. Failure to comply can result in fines and project delays.

Are judicial records in Honduras considered confidential in the workplace?
Yes, in the workplace in Honduras, judicial records are considered confidential information and are protected by privacy and data protection laws. Employers must handle this information confidentially and only use it for legitimate purposes related to the selection and hiring process.
